WebControlling Energy Vampires In addition to unplugging energy vampires, you can also control them. Consider the following tips: Use power strips. Plug wall warts and bricks into power strips, and turn them off when not needed. Use smart power strips to make it even easier. Smart power strips automatically cut off power when devices are not in use. The average fan wattage is 39.3W on high, 6.9W on low. The most common fan wattage is 33W. WebUse these cost-efficient tips to help lower your energy use during warm weather: Open your windows. Let cooler air flow into your home in the morning and at night. Cover your windows during the day to block the hot sun. Use room fans to keep your home cool. Turn off the fans before leaving home. Check the filter on your air conditioning system ...
